About The Position

The position involves conducting thorough inspections of damaged contents and personal property in both residential and commercial settings. The role requires documenting the condition of items, cataloging them, and photographing them as necessary for insurance claims and restoration purposes. The successful candidate will be responsible for safely and efficiently packing, transporting, and storing contents, ensuring proper care and handling of valuable and sentimental items. Additionally, the role includes utilizing appropriate cleaning and restoration techniques to restore items to their pre-loss condition, which may involve cleaning, deodorizing, and repairing as needed. Maintaining accurate records and documentation of all work performed is essential to ensure compliance with company and industry standards. Collaboration with the restoration team is crucial to ensure a seamless and efficient restoration process, and adherence to safety protocols and guidelines is necessary to maintain a safe working environment.

Requirements

  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• Previous experience in contents restoration, cleaning, or related field is a plus.
  • Strong attention to detail and organizational skills.
  • Excellent communication and customer service skills.
  • Ability to lift and move heavy objects, as this role involves physical labor.
  • Willingness to work in various environments, including properties damaged by fire, water, or other disasters.
  • Valid driver's license and a reliable transportation method.
  • Willingness to work flexible hours, including evenings and weekends, as needed.
  • A commitment to professionalism, integrity, and empathy when dealing with clients' personal belongings.

Nice To Haves

  • IICRC certifications or other relevant certifications are a plus, but not required.
